**Test Plan Note — Vendored Fonts, Project Inkhollow**

We are vendoring the Brindlesans and Corvette Mono font families into the Inkhollow build rather than fetching them at runtime. Tests must verify: checksums match the vendored manifest, no outbound font requests occur, and license files ship alongside binaries. The checksum verification step pulls the manifest from our internal registry, which requires authentication. The fetch is authorized with the bearer token that follows.

session JWT of kawep-kahip = eyJhbGciOiJIUzI1NiIsInR5cCI6IkpXVCJ9.eyJzdWIiOiIoSQltzIn0.gBOYN-3h

Heads up for whoever's on call this week: the Nightglass backfill scheduler has been flirting with its worker ceiling since we onboarded the Varrow dataset. Nightly runs now kick off around 01:30 and we're seeing queue wait creep past 40 minutes on Tuesdays. Short version: we have headroom, but not much, and the retry storm from last week ate most of it. If you need to nudge things, don't guess — use the sanctioned knobs. Current tuning constants are as follows.

constants for kaduf-tafop:
QUOTAS = {
    "holwyn": 877,
    "pelox": 887,
    "zorath": 371,
    "ralir": 836,
    "juldor": 266,
}

The bot deletes branches idle for ninety days; a misconfigured list once removed an active hotfix branch, so this check is mandatory. Verify the dry-run report from the last scheduled sweep shows zero protected matches, and that the bot's config was loaded from the signed release bundle rather than a local override. The verified bundle is identified by the token below.

session token of kagup-hahaf = htk3_2b8

INTERNAL MEMO — Exhibition pieces on loan

To: Driver's Coordinator

Four framed works from the Larkmoor Trust collection are due back at the Hale Street depot on Friday, ending their loan to the Corvell Exhibition Hall. Crates are numbered one through four and must travel upright; crate three contains glass and carries a fragile seal. Assign a single driver for the full run — no relay transfers and no overnight holds en route. On arrival at the exhibition hall, the driver must present the hand-over instruction given below.

dispatch memo: the sorius tamius courier leaves the praeth ledger at gate 4873 under passcode 928014